Arsenal have signed 23-year-old Egyptian international Mohamed Elneny from FC Basel, the club has officially announced today.

Elneny signs after vast speculation that he would join the Gunners, with Arsene Wenger remaining confident throughout the week and publicly confirming that he believes the deal would go ahead imminently.

Now, Elneny has signed for the Gunners and could make his debut in this weekend’s Premier League clash at Stoke City- where Arsenal will look to regain their advantage at the top of the table after Leicester City drew level on points last night.

Elneny, a defensive midfielder, will provide cover for Francis Coquelin during his absence and will compete with the French midfielder for a first-team spot when Coquelin returns from his current issue- with the latest stating he may return in mid-February.

This presents Arsenal’s first dip into the transfer market this window and Elneny is the first senior outfield player that Arsene Wenger has signed since bringing Gabriel Paulista to North London in January 2015.
